Senior Regulatory Affairs Manager (Hybrid; m/f/x/d)

Swiss Re · Zürich

Swiss Re seeks a Senior Regulatory Affairs Manager in Zürich to lead supervisory processes, manage FINMA relations, and navigate Swiss regulatory developments. Hybrid role requiring German and English fluency.

This position serves as a central figure within the Regulatory Affairs Switzerland team, which oversees the relationship with the group-wide supervisor FINMA and other key Swiss authorities. The incumbent will lead key supervisory projects, analyze regulatory changes impacting the business, and represent the company’s interests in expert groups and industry associations.

Responsibilities

  • Oversee the relationship with FINMA, handling supervisory requests, filings, and regulatory reporting.
  • Lead or support interdisciplinary teams for projects and transactions with supervisory implications.
  • Prepare for and coordinate regulatory interactions, including FINMA Supervisory College meetings, on-site inspections, and senior-level discussions.
  • Coordinate data calls, field testing exercises, and consultations.
  • Identify, assess, and monitor significant regulatory developments and associated risks.
  • Facilitate internal understanding of regulatory impacts and prepare the organization for upcoming requirements.
  • Maintain close cooperation with internal stakeholders across Business Units, Finance, Legal & Compliance, and Risk Management.
  • Support the creation of briefing materials and presentations for the Executive Committee and Board of Directors.
  • Coordinate internal reports and presentations.
  • Represent Swiss Re at industry events and meetings as appropriate.

Requirements

  • Deep understanding of the re-/insurance regulatory framework and supervisory practices in Switzerland or a comparable jurisdiction.
  • Proven experience in the (re)insurance industry or relevant authorities, with exposure to Supervision, Regulatory, Risk Management, Finance, Legal, Compliance, or Treasury/Capital Management.
  • Master’s degree in Law, Actuarial Sciences, Natural Science, Mathematics, Economics, Business Administration, Political Science, or a related field.
  • Excellent analytical capabilities.
  • Ability to distill complex issues into concise memos and presentations.
  • Fluent oral and written communication skills in both German and English.
  • Strong interpersonal skills with experience engaging external stakeholders and top management.
  • Collaborative team player who shares knowledge and brings people together across countries and functions.
  • Strong organizational and project management abilities.

What the company offers

  • Base salary between CHF 128,000 and CHF 192,000 for a full-time position.
  • Eligibility for an attractive performance-based annual bonus and additional rewards.
